Dam: J Jayalalithaa questions Centre for entertaining Kerala’s request

Chennai, Jun 11: Tamil Nadu Chief Minister J Jayalalithaa has questioned the Centre for “entertaining” Kerala’s request for approving environment study to construct a new dam at Mullaperiyar in her state, saying it was in contravention to the Supreme Court order. In a letter to Prime Minister Narendra Modi, she said the approval of Terms of Reference to conduct an Environmental Impact Assessment Study for the construction of a new dam at Mullaperiyar, was in “gross violation” of a Supreme Court order on this issue. She also sought Modi’s intervention in the matter. In a letter dated June 10, Jayalalithaa said this was in “violation of the Constitution Bench Order of the Supreme Court,” as Kerala was seeking Centre’s approval” for the Environmental Impact Assessment study for construction of the new dam in place of the existing structure.Kerala’s act was in “utter contempt” of the May 2014 Supreme Court order which had held that the existing Mullaperiyar Dam was structurally, hydrologically and seismically safe and had “negatived in unequivocal terms, the offer of Kerala for the construction of a new Mullaperiyar Dam”, she said.Kerala’s review petition on this issue had also been dismissed and a “finality” reached on the matter but the state government was “seeking to subvert” the apex court order by “stealth”, seeking approval of the Terms of Reference to conduct the Environmental Impact Assessment study, she said.
